Tena Bunk Bed by Harriet Bee
The Tena Bunk Bed from Harriet Bee has multiple storage areas and is specifically designed for children. It can be used to accommodate two twin mattresses and is a great choice for children who share bedrooms or are guests in. The strong construction of pine, MDF and plywood, and the wooden slats ensure security and durability. It also has a spacious staircase and a full-length guardrail to keep accidents from happening. Its versatile design complements various styles of home decor and adds a touch of elegance to any space.

Gemini Twin Over Twin Bunk Bed from Crate & Kids
Bunk beds are a fashionable and efficient solution for accommodating more than one child in a room. Bunk beds for kids come in twin-over-twin, full-over-full or even triple bed configurations. They can accommodate growing families and guests. Some bunks have a built in trundle beneath the lower bunk, which can accommodate an additional person. Others offer shelves or drawers for additional storage. Bunk beds are not as spacious as Murphy beds or loft beds, which fold down to the wall. They require a larger footprint, but can still be a good way to save floor space.
When purchasing a bunk bed be sure to look for safety features and quality construction. Iapicco says that a solid metal or wood frame is more durable and can support heavier weights. Bunk beds with centered ladders are easier to access than those that have an angled design and are ideal for smaller rooms. They also have guardrails that prevent kids from falling out of the top bunk and onto the floor below.
If you're looking for modern design, you should consider the Gemini Twin Over Twin Bunk Bed from Crate & Kids. Its sleek lines and simple design will fit in with any decor. When your children get out of the bunks they can be divided into two twin beds. It is also Fair Trade produced and GREENGUARD gold certified to ensure it doesn't emit harmful chemicals.

Walters Twin-Over-Twin Solid Wood Bunk Bed with Trundle
Bunk beds can be a great addition to any bedroom for kids however, they can be even more beneficial when bunk beds with trundles come into play. This arrangement lets you accommodate guests from sleepovers for an evening or two without having to invest in an additional guest bed. best childrens bunk beds 's also a good option for families who host friends overnight and the top bunk can easily be transformed into one bed after the event has ended.
The majority of bunk beds that have trundles are crafted from sturdy materials such as solid wood, engineered wood and metal and many come with safety features such as built-in guardrails at the upper level as well as an elevated ladder that is fixed at the bottom of the frame. Most bunks are designed to accommodate standard twin mattresses, but some may be able for a larger mattress, too. For more details on the kinds of mattresses the bunks can hold it is recommended to verify the specifications of the manufacturer.
Many of the best bunk beds with trundles have clean lines and neutral finishes. They can be easily adapted to either an old-fashioned or modern style. The Walters Twin-Over-Twin Solid Wood bunk bed with trundle, as an instance, features an elegant design that can be matched with a variety of bedroom colors from light to dark. It's a fashionable option for shared bedrooms with siblings and sleepovers for teens and also meets the stringent Consumer Product Safety Commission bunk standards to ensure that your children are sleeping safely.

Oeuf Perch Bunk Bed
The sophisticated Perch Bunk Bed from American eco-friendly brand Oeuf NYC is the perfect piece of furniture for a child's room. Its small footprint leaves plenty of space for play and other furnishings. This bunk bed can be divided easily into a loft and stand-alone lower twin beds that allow you to set it in various ways. Oeuf furniture is made ethically in Latvia using sustainable materials. The Perch Bunk Bed does not fail to please. Its an angled ladder with a safe tread can be attached to either side of the bunk bed.

When buying a bunk or loft bed, there are several factors to consider, such as the age and height of your children. Most experts recommend that kids must be at minimum 5 years old before getting into the top bunk and that they should be under 6 feet tall to avoid being too high above the ground. It is important to ensure that the bunks are fitted with sturdy rails for guards to prevent accidents and injuries.
Another consideration is whether you're buying a metal or wooden loft bed or bunk bed. Metal bunks are more durable and easier for you to clean. Wood is a gorgeous and timeless option, but it could crack or splinter with time and require more maintenance. Metal bunks are less susceptible to being affected than wooden ones by humidity.
